fix: `urlResolver` and `route` queries error in Varnish when url has certain queryParams #37524

Open damienwebdev opened 1 year ago

damienwebdev commented 1 year ago

Preconditions and environment

  1. Any Magento version
  2. Using Varnish 6 VCL

Steps to reproduce

curl $'https://venia.magento.com/graphql?operationName=MagentoResolveUrlv243&variables=%7B%22url%22:%22/shop-the-look/carefree-days.html?utm_medium=email%22%7D&query=query%20MagentoResolveUrlv243($url:String\u0021)%7Broute(url:$url)%7Brelative_url%20redirect_code%20type%20...on%20CategoryInterface%7Buid%20name%20meta_description%20meta_title%20canonical_url%20__typename%7D...on%20ProductInterface%7Buid%20name%20meta_description%20meta_title%20canonical_url%20__typename%7D__typename%7D%7D' \
  -H 'accept: application/json, text/plain, /' \
  -H 'accept-language: en-US,en;q=0.9' \
  --compressed 

Replace the above domain with your domain.

Note the param ?utm_medium. This matches the VCL linked above, causing an over-aggressive removal of string contents.

The request being sent to Magento has a url encoded variables key in the queryParams that is supposed to look like this decoded:

{"url":"/shop-the-look/carefree-days.html?utm_medium=email"}

Instead, due to the over-matching, it looks like:

{"url":"/shop-the-look/carefree-days.html?utm_medium=email

Expected result

A successful response like:

{"data":{"route":{"relative_url":"shop-the-look\/carefree-days.html?utm_medium=email","redirect_code":0,"type":"CATEGORY","uid":"NDg=","name":"Carefree Days","meta_description":"Carefree Days","meta_title":null,"canonical_url":null,"__typename":"CategoryTree"}}}

Actual result

Unable to unserialize value. Error: Control character error, possibly incorrectly encoded","1":"#1 Magento\GraphQl\Controller\GraphQl->getDataFromRequest() called at [vendor\/magento\/module-graph-ql\/Controller\/GraphQl.php:175
